Dry Rot Remediation in Littleton, CO

Dry rot remediation services focus on identifying and eliminating wood decay caused by certain types of fungi that thrive in moist environments. This service typically involves inspecting affected areas such as beams, joists, siding, and other wooden structures, removing compromised wood, and applying treatments to prevent future growth. Projects often include repair or replacement of damaged framing, decks, fences, or other wooden features that have become weakened or compromised due to moisture exposure, helping to restore the integrity and safety of the property.

Homeowners considering dry rot remediation usually want to understand the extent of the damage, the potential causes of moisture intrusion, and the steps involved in the repair process. It is important to assess whether ongoing moisture issues need to be addressed to prevent recurrence. Proper remediation can help protect the structural stability of a property and prevent further deterioration, making it a key step in maintaining a safe and durable home.

FAQ

Dry Rot Remediation Questions

What is dry rot? Dry rot is a type of wood decay caused by fungi that can weaken structural wood components in buildings.

How can dry rot be identified? Signs include crumbling or splitting wood, a musty odor, and visible fungal growth on affected surfaces.

What causes dry rot to develop? Excess moisture in wood, often from leaks or poor ventilation, creates ideal conditions for fungi growth.

What are common areas affected by dry rot? It often occurs in damp areas such as basements, crawl spaces, and around leaky roofs or plumbing.
